Remaja memiliki karakteristik mulai mencoba atau mengembangkan kemandirian dan mendefinisikan kebiasaan makan dapat menimbulkan beberapa masalah kesehatan, salah satunya adalah masalah gizi kurang gizi dan gizi buruk, hal ini disebabkan oleh ketidakseimbangan konsumsi gizi dengan kecukupan gizi yang direkomendasikan. Tujuan dari penelitian ini adalah mempelajari dan menjelaskan faktor-faktor penentu status gizi siswa di SMPN 5 Banda Aceh. Penelitian ini merupakan penelitian survei yang bersifat deskriptif analitik dengan menggunakan desain Cross sectional. Analisis univariat hanya melihat distribusi frekuensi dan persentase masing-masing variabel. Di sisi lain, analisis Bivariat menggunakan uji chi square dengan CI (Confident Interval) 95%, dan analisis Multivariat menggunakan regresi logistik. Penelitian ini tidak menggunakan sampel, karena seluruh populasi adalah responden yang berjumlah 145 siswa. Hasil penelitian adalah responden dengan status gizi buruk 20,7%, gizi buruk 9,7% dan gizi 11,0%. Hasil bivariat adalah hubungan antara status gizi dan pengetahuan (p = 0,001, OR = 4,765), citra tubuh (p = 0,007, OR = 3,349), sarapan (p = 0,042, OR = 3,344), dan makanan ringan (p = 0,039, OR = 0392). Hasil multivariat adalah variabel yang paling dominan adalah sarapan (OR = 6984). Singkatnya, ada hubungan antara pengetahuan, citra tubuh, makan sarapan dan makanan ringan dengan status gizi dan tidak ada hubungan antara kebiasaan makan, jenis kelamin, aktivitas fisik, uang saku, makan siang, makan malam dan status gizi. Sedangkan variabel yang dominan adalah variabel sarapan. Dengan demikian, direkomendasikan bahwa sekolah harus memilih makanan di kantin dengan hati-hati dan memberikan pendidikan kesehatan tentang gizi seimbang kepada siswa.Referensi
